SyntaxError: D:\九州通云仓joint\joint\src\common\js\Scanbarcode.js: Missing class properties transform.
时间: 2023-08-15 10:04:10 浏览: 58
这个错误是由于缺少 class properties 的 transform 方法导致的。在 JavaScript 中,class properties 是指在类中定义的属性和方法。transform 方法在你的代码中可能没有正确地被定义或者被引用。你可以检查一下 Scanbarcode.js 文件中是否缺少了 transform 方法的定义,或者在调用 transform 方法时是否存在错误。确保 transform 方法的语法正确,并且在需要使用它的地方正确引用它。
相关问题
React 项目报错 “Syntax error: Missing class properties transform.“
这个错误通常是由于在使用类属性时未进行正确的转换导致的。通常,这需要你使用 Babel 来将代码转换为浏览器可以理解的版本。
你可以通过安装 `@babel/plugin-proposal-class-properties` 插件来解决这个问题。在 `.babelrc` 文件中添加以下内容:
```
{
"plugins": ["@babel/plugin-proposal-class-properties"]
}
```
这将启用类属性的转换,使您能够在 React 项目中使用它们。
如果您正在使用 Create React App 来构建项目,则可以使用以下命令来安装插件:
```
npm install @babel/plugin-proposal-class-properties --save-dev
```
安装完成后,您可以重新启动您的 React 项目,并且应该不再看到该错误。
SyntaxError: E:\PMS-Web\src\views\kanban\index.vue: Missing semicolon.
在中,当你遇到SyntaxError: Non-ASCII character错误时,这通常是因为你的代码包含了非ASCII字符。解决这个问题的方法是使用Unicode转义序列来替换非ASCII字符。具体说,你可以将非ASCII字符转换为\uXXXX的形式,其中XXXX是该字符的Unicode十六进制表示。这样,你的代码就不会出现SyntaxError了。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[Python错误: SyntaxError: Non-ASCII character解决办法](https://download.csdn.net/download/weixin_38644097/12872950)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[Syntax Error: SassError: Undefined variable: “$color-primary“.](https://blog.csdn.net/yangbinling/article/details/128206917)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]